Build on What You are Given

 I love II Peter 1 because it assures us that once we know Christ, we have been given everything that enables us to have life and godliness. It all comes through our relationship with Jesus and the power of the Holy Spirit in us. However, that doesn't mean that we do not play a part in building up our lives in the Lord. We must not lose any time building on what we have been given. (II Peter 1:5) The Lord showed Peter just what we need to do to build a strong life in the Lord. Let's look at each dimension which must be built into our lives, and let's remember they all work together to complete us.

We begin with basic faith. That is what it takes to become a Christian. We exercise our faith to put our trust in Jesus to be our personal Lord and Savior as we turn away from sin and to the Lord. Then, we must build on that sure foundation good character by beginning to practice what God says in His Word faithfully. The more of the Word we learn the more spiritual understanding we will have if we listen to the Holy Spirit, our Teacher. The more we grow the more alert discipline we must build into our lives. We must say no to the wrong things and yes to the right things, and fill our lives with God's will, not ours. Of course, we will need passionate patience to really become like Jesus, trusting Him and His timing all the way. We still need more reverent wonder for the things of God, and then, we build into our lives warm friendliness, because our relationships with others are vital to our growth. Finally, we are completed when we can add generous love like God has for everyone. I hope we can see how each one builds on the previous dimension, and how they all work together to make our lives strong spiritually. I'd say we have plenty to do, wouldn't you?
